Rosny is a suburb of the City of Clarence, part of the greater Hobart area, Tasmania, Australia.


It is the primary retail area of the eastern shore, home to Eastlands Shopping Centre, the second biggest in the state. The shopping centre includes 80 stores including Tasmania's first Big W store.


Rosny, also has a Village Cinema complex, one of only four in the state.

Rosny College is a senior secondary college, located in Rosny, Tasmania.
Rosny is a suburb of the City of Clarence, part of the greater Hobart area, Tasmania, Australia.
Rosny College was founded in 1973 to provide opportunities for post-year 10 education in the Clarence Municipality and it still draws the large majority of its students from schools on the Eastern Shore of the Derwent River in Hobart.

Rosny is the residential part of its commercial namesake Rosny Park.
Rosny is a pretty, quiet, residential area, with sweeping views of the Derwent River and its estuary, the Tasman Bridge and Mount Wellington, and looks directly across the river to the CBD of Hobart.
From the shore it climbs the rising slopes of Rosny Hill.
